Shinsei

Japanese: 真盛 - しんぜい
Shinsei

A monk from the Muromachi period. The founder of the Tendai Shinsei sect. A native of Ise Province (Mie Prefecture). He became a monk at the age of 14 and studied Taimitsu. In 1461 (Kansho 2) at the age of 19, he climbed Mount Hiei and stayed there for over 20 years, studying everything he could. In 1483 (Bunmei 15), he entered Kurodani Seiryuji Temple and performed 60,000 nembutsu recitations as a daily routine. In 1485, he had a dream in which he received Genshin's Ojoyoshu from Dengyo Daishi Saicho, and he became devoted to it. The following year, in 1486, he entered Saikyoji Temple, which had a connection with Genshin, where he praised the unity of precepts and nembutsu, and here he established the foundation of the Tendai Shinsei sect, and worked hard to restore Saikyoji Temple. He also spread the idea of ​​the unity of precepts and Nembutsu throughout Japan, and passed away during a Nembutsu ceremony at Sairenji Temple in Iga (Mie Prefecture) in 1495 (Meio 4). In 1506 (Eisho 3), he was given the title of Enkai Kokushi.
